The Ultimate Guide to Car Rentals: Tips for Booking the Perfect Vehicle

Car rentals offer the flexibility and freedom to explore new destinations, whether you’re on vacation or in need of temporary transportation. However, booking the perfect vehicle can be a daunting task with so many options and considerations. In this comprehensive guide, we’ll provide you with valuable tips and insights to help you navigate the world of car rentals and ensure a hassle-free experience.

Determine Your Needs

1. Assess Your Travel Plans

Before you begin searching for rental cars, assess your travel plans. Consider factors like the number of passengers, the duration of your trip, and the terrain you’ll be navigating. This will help you determine the type and size of the vehicle you need.

2. Define Your Budget

Establish a clear budget for your car rental. Take into account not just the rental cost but also expenses like insurance, fuel, and potential mileage fees. Knowing your budget will help you narrow down your options.

Choosing the Right Rental Company

Research Rental Companies

Research different rental companies, both major chains and local providers. Compare prices, customer reviews, and policies. Look for companies with a reputation for reliability and excellent customer service.

Read the Fine Print

Carefully review the terms and conditions of the rental agreement. Pay attention to mileage limits, fuel policies, additional fees, and insurance options. Understanding these details will prevent surprises later on.

Vehicle Selection

Opt for the Right Size

Choose a vehicle size that suits your needs. Compact cars are economical and easy to park, while SUVs offer more space for luggage and passengers. Larger vehicles may be necessary for big families or road trips.

Consider Fuel Efficiency

If you plan to cover long distances, consider renting a fuel-efficient car. This can save you money on gas and reduce your environmental impact.

Check for Special Features

Some rental cars come equipped with special features like GPS navigation, Bluetooth connectivity, or child safety seats. Assess whether these extras are worth the additional cost.

Booking Your Rental Car

Reserve in Advance

To secure the best rates and vehicle availability, book your rental car well in advance of your travel dates. Last-minute bookings may result in limited options and higher prices.

Understand Insurance Coverage

Review your existing auto insurance and credit card coverage to see if they provide rental car insurance. If not, consider purchasing the rental company’s insurance, especially if you’re concerned about liability.

Confirm Reservation Details

Double-check your reservation details, including pickup and drop-off locations, dates, and times. Verify that you have all necessary documents, such as your driver’s license and booking confirmation.

Pick Up and Return

Inspect the Vehicle

Before accepting the rental car, thoroughly inspect it for any existing damage. Note any scratches, dents, or issues on the rental agreement to avoid disputes upon return.

Refuel Before Returning

Be aware of the rental company’s fuel policy. Most require you to return the car with a full tank of gas to avoid costly refueling charges.

Return On Time

Return the rental car on time to avoid late fees. Allow for extra time to complete the return process, especially during peak hours.

After Your Trip

Review Your Bill

Carefully review the final bill for accuracy. Ensure that all charges are as expected, and inquire about any discrepancies.

Share Feedback

After your rental experience, consider leaving feedback on the rental company’s website or review platforms. Your insights can help other travelers make informed choices.

Pros and Cons of Wall-Hung Vanities for Different Bathroom Styles

Wall-hung vanities have gained popularity in recent years due to their sleek and modern appearance, as well as their space-saving benefits. However, whether they are the right choice for your bathroom depends on your specific style preferences and practical needs. In this article, we’ll explore the pros and cons of wall hung vanity for different bathroom styles.

Pros of Wall-Hung Vanities

1. Sleek and Modern Aesthetic

Pros for Modern and Contemporary Bathrooms: Wall-hung vanities seamlessly complement modern and contemporary bathroom styles. Their minimalist design and clean lines contribute to a sleek and uncluttered appearance. Visit vanities wall hung for more design about wall-hung vanities.

Cons for Traditional Bathrooms: In traditional bathrooms, the ultra-modern look of wall-hung vanities may clash with the classic and ornate design elements typically found in these spaces.

2. Space-Saving Design

Pros for Small Bathrooms: Wall-hung vanities are excellent for small bathrooms where space is at a premium. By freeing up floor space, they can make the room appear larger and more open.

Cons for Large Bathrooms: In spacious bathrooms, the space-saving benefits of wall-hung vanities may not be as crucial, and the floating design might not have as significant an impact.

3. Easy Cleaning and Maintenance

Pros for All Bathroom Styles: Wall-hung vanities make cleaning the bathroom floor a breeze since there are no cabinet legs to work around. This feature is a practical advantage for any bathroom style. So this vanity wall hung can make your bathroom style become modern and contemporary.

Cons of Wall-Hung Vanities

1. Limited Storage

Cons for All Bathroom Styles: Wall-hung vanities typically offer less storage space compared to their floor-mounted counterparts. If your bathroom requires ample storage, especially for large families, this can be a drawback.

2. Exposed Plumbing

Cons for Traditional Bathrooms: In traditional bathroom styles, the exposed plumbing of wall-hung vanities may clash with the desire for a more ornate and concealed appearance. Traditional vanities often feature decorative cabinetry that conceals pipes and fixtures.

Pros for Modern Bathrooms: In contrast, modern bathrooms may embrace the industrial look of exposed plumbing, aligning well with the aesthetics of wall-hung vanities.

3. Installation Complexity

Cons for All Bathroom Styles: Installing wall-hung vanities can be more complex than traditional vanities due to the need for secure wall mounting. This may require professional installation, adding to the overall cost.

4. Weight Limitations

Cons for All Bathroom Styles: Wall-hung vanities have weight limitations, and overloading them with heavy items can lead to structural issues. This limitation is important to consider if you need to store heavy items in the bathroom.

Stay Dry on the Trails: How MTB Mudguards Protect You from Mud and Water Spray

Mountain biking is an exhilarating outdoor activity, but it often involves riding through muddy and wet terrain. MTB mudguards, also known as fenders, are essential accessories that help riders stay dry and clean while tackling challenging trails. In this article, we’ll explore the importance of mtb mudguards and how they can enhance your riding experience.

Understanding MTB Mudguards

What are MTB mudguards?

MTB mudguards are protective accessories that attach to the front and/or rear of a mountain bike to shield riders from mud, water, and debris kicked up by the wheels. They come in various shapes and sizes to accommodate different riding styles and preferences.

Types of mudguards

There are two main types of MTB mudguards: front mudguards and rear mudguards. Front mudguards, also known as downtube or fork-mounted mudguards, attach to the front fork or downtube of the bike to protect the rider’s face and upper body from mud and water spray. Rear mudguards, also called seatpost or rear wheel mudguards, attach to the seatpost or rear stays of the bike to shield the rider’s backside from splashes and debris.

Benefits of Using MTB Mudguards

Protection from mud and water spray

One of the primary benefits of MTB mudguards is their ability to keep riders dry and clean while riding through wet and muddy conditions. By deflecting mud and water away from the rider and bike components, mudguards help maintain visibility, comfort, and traction on the trails.

Preserving bike components

In addition to keeping riders dry, mudguards also help protect essential bike components from damage caused by mud, water, and debris. By reducing the amount of dirt and moisture that comes into contact with the drivetrain, suspension, and frame, mudguards can extend the lifespan of these parts and minimize the need for maintenance and repairs.

Choosing the Right MTB Mudguard

Considerations for selecting mudguards

When choosing MTB mudguards, consider factors such as the type of riding you do, the terrain you ride on, and your personal preferences. Look for mudguards that offer adequate coverage and durability, and consider features such as adjustable mounting options and quick-release mechanisms for easy installation and removal.

Installation options

MTB mudguards can be installed in various ways, depending on the design of your bike and the type of mudguards you choose. Some mudguards attach directly to the frame or fork using bolts or zip ties, while others feature quick-release or clip-on mechanisms for tool-free installation and removal.

Tips for Maximizing Mudguard Performance

  • Choose mudguards with adjustable mounting options: This allows you to customize the fit and coverage of the mudguards to suit your riding style and preferences.
  • Keep mudguards clean: Regularly remove dirt and debris buildup from your mudguards to ensure optimal performance and prevent interference with wheel rotation.
  • Inspect and maintain mudguards: Check for signs of wear and damage, such as cracks or loose fasteners, and address any issues promptly to avoid potential problems on the trails.
